为什么要爬数据库
-
爬数据库指的是利用爬虫技术获取并存储网站上的数据。爬数据库有以下几个原因:
-
数据获取:通过爬取数据库,可以获取大量的数据。这些数据可以用于各种目的,例如市场调研、数据分析、学术研究等。爬取数据库可以帮助我们快速获取需要的数据,而不需要手动一个个页面浏览和复制粘贴。
-
数据更新:许多网站的数据是动态更新的,如果我们想要获取最新的数据,就需要定期爬取数据库。爬取数据库可以保持我们的数据与网站上的数据同步,确保我们始终拥有最新的信息。
-
数据分析:爬取数据库可以帮助我们进行数据分析。通过对爬取的数据进行统计、分析和挖掘,我们可以发现隐藏在数据背后的规律和趋势,从而做出更加明智的决策。
-
竞争情报:爬取数据库可以帮助我们获取竞争对手的信息。通过监测竞争对手的网站和数据库,我们可以了解他们的产品、价格、销售策略等信息,从而更好地调整自己的策略,保持竞争优势。
-
学习和研究:爬取数据库是学习和研究的好方法。通过爬取数据库,我们可以获取各种类型的数据,例如新闻、论文、文献等。这些数据可以用于学术研究、文献综述、项目开发等。同时,爬取数据库也是学习编程和网络技术的好机会,可以提高我们的技术能力和解决问题的能力。
1年前 -
-
爬取数据库是指通过网络爬虫技术从互联网上获取并存储各种类型的数据到本地数据库中。爬取数据库的目的主要有以下几个方面:
-
数据分析和研究:爬取数据库可以帮助我们收集大量的数据,用于进行数据分析和研究。通过对数据库中的数据进行统计和分析,可以发现数据之间的关联性和规律性,从而为决策提供参考依据。
-
市场调研和竞争分析:爬取数据库可以帮助企业进行市场调研和竞争分析。通过收集和分析竞争对手的数据,可以了解他们的产品、价格、促销活动等信息,从而制定相应的市场策略。
-
数据备份和恢复:爬取数据库可以帮助我们进行数据备份和恢复。在数据丢失或系统故障的情况下,通过爬取数据库可以将数据从备份中恢复出来,保障数据的完整性和可用性。
-
数据挖掘和机器学习:爬取数据库可以为数据挖掘和机器学习提供数据源。通过爬取数据库中的数据,可以构建训练集和测试集,用于训练和评估机器学习模型,从而实现自动化的数据分析和预测。
-
信息监测和舆情分析:爬取数据库可以帮助媒体和政府机构进行信息监测和舆情分析。通过爬取数据库中的信息,可以了解社会热点事件和舆论动向,及时发现和解决问题,从而维护社会稳定和公共安全。
总而言之,爬取数据库可以帮助我们获取和管理大量的数据,为数据分析、市场调研、数据备份、数据挖掘、信息监测等提供支持,提高工作效率和决策准确性。
1年前 -
-
爬取数据库是一种常见的数据采集方法,它可以帮助我们从目标数据库中获取所需的数据。为什么要爬取数据库呢?主要有以下几个原因:
-
获取数据:数据库中存储了大量的数据,通过爬取数据库可以方便地获取这些数据,进而进行分析、处理和应用。这对于市场调研、数据分析、业务决策等方面都非常重要。
-
数据更新:数据库中的数据是实时更新的,通过爬取数据库可以及时获取最新的数据,保证数据的准确性和实用性。特别是对于需要实时数据的场景,如股票行情、天气预报等,爬取数据库是非常必要的。
-
数据整合:不同的数据库可能存在数据分散的情况,通过爬取数据库可以将不同数据库中的数据整合到一起,形成一个完整的数据集,方便进行统计分析和应用。
-
数据备份:数据库中的数据是非常重要的资产,通过爬取数据库可以将数据备份到其他存储介质中,保证数据的安全性和可靠性。特别是对于大型企业和机构来说,数据备份是非常重要的一项工作。
-
数据迁移:当需要将数据从一个数据库迁移到另一个数据库时,爬取数据库可以帮助我们将数据从源数据库中提取出来,并导入到目标数据库中,实现数据的平滑迁移。
爬取数据库的操作流程通常包括以下几个步骤:
-
确定目标数据库:首先需要确定要爬取的目标数据库,包括数据库类型、数据库地址、数据库名称、表名等信息。
-
连接数据库:使用数据库连接工具或编程语言提供的数据库连接API,连接到目标数据库。
-
编写SQL语句:根据需要获取的数据,编写相应的SQL查询语句。SQL语句可以包括SELECT语句、UPDATE语句、INSERT语句等,根据具体情况进行选择。
-
执行SQL语句:将编写好的SQL语句发送给数据库,并执行。执行SQL语句的过程中,数据库会根据SQL语句的要求进行相应的操作,如查询数据、更新数据、插入数据等。
-
处理数据:获取到数据库返回的数据后,可以对数据进行处理,如提取所需字段、进行数据清洗、进行数据转换等。
-
存储数据:根据需要,可以将处理后的数据存储到其他存储介质中,如文件、数据库、内存等。
需要注意的是,爬取数据库时需要遵守相关法律法规和隐私政策,不能非法获取和使用数据。另外,数据库爬取操作需要谨慎,避免对数据库造成不必要的负担和风险。
1年前 -